Textile Labelling: A Foundation for Transparency
Ireland already has robust regulations in place that support consumers' right to information. Irish label rules mandate that textile products must clearly display fibre composition information. This means that a label, swing ticket, or packaging must show fibre names and their percentages. As the Competition and Consumer Protection Commission enforces textile labelling in Ireland, it sets a precedent for clear product information, fostering an environment where consumers expect and demand detailed facts about what they buy. Global Fashion Industry Responds to Ethical Demands
The push for ethical sourcing isn't unique to Ireland; it's a global movement influencing the entire fashion supply chain. Fashion and sourcing experts consistently emphasize that buyers are increasingly looking for documented evidence to back ethical claims. This includes certifications, detailed origin documentation, and audit proof. Simply put, consumers and retailers alike are asking: “Ask what evidence backs the claim.”
